Where Is The Audi Q7 Manufactured

Since the end of 2005, VOLKSWAGEN SLOVAKIA has been manufacturing the premium Audi Q7 in Bratislava, Slovakia, for AUDI AG. Employees in the cutting-edge Volkswagen Slovakia plant construct the premium SUV from hundreds of parts. The Audi Q7 engines are made at the Gyr, Hungary, Audi engine factory as part of the alliance of Audi locations. Additionally, this is where the Audi Q7, Audi SQ7, Audi Q7 e-tron, Audi SQ8, Audi RS Q8, and, as of 2018, the Audi Q8 are produced.

Which Audi model is produced in Germany?

The Audi plant in Neckarsulm has been producing automobiles for more than a century. The factory boasts the largest product diversity within the Volkswagen Group thanks to its competence in small-series and large-scale production as well as the vast range of variants. These factories produce more than only the model series Audi A4, Audi A5, Audi A6, Audi A7, or Audi A8. The headquarters of Audi Sport GmbH, originally quattro GmbH, are located here since 1983.

Around six kilometers from the facility, in the Heilbronn area, the Bllinger Hfe industrial park is where the high-performance Audi R8 sports vehicle and the fully electric Audi e-tron GT are being produced. Additionally, Neckarsulm plays a significant role in the Volkswagen Group’s future-focused programs for digital manufacturing and logistics, and it is gradually becoming a smart factory. The Neckarsulm location also houses the Group’s fuel cell technology competence center.

Where is the Audi engine produced?

2018 was a memorable year for the organization as it celebrated its anniversary. As was already known, the Audi Q3 started its series production. Additionally, Gyr has started producing electric drives in large quantities.

Since 1994, Audi Hungary has been making engines for the Volkswagen Group and the Audi brand. Since then, the business has grown to become the largest engine factory in the world. More than 30 million engines have been produced by the Gyr workforce up to this point. At the 2 to 2.5 liter category, the 2.5 liter TFSI engine made in Audi Hungary was named “International Engine of the Year” in 2016. For the seventh consecutive year, the five-cylinder gasoline engine took home the trophy. With the series manufacture of electrical engines in Gyr, the engine production range was expanded in 2018. The e-engine production Competence Center is already complete, and work is currently being done to get the series production going.

Is the Audi Q7 a trustworthy vehicle?

The Audi Q7 has a 2.5 out of 5.0 reliability rating, which places it 8th out of 19 luxury full-size SUVs. Its low ownership expenses result from its average $1,185 annual repair cost. The Q7 requires repairs more frequently than other vehicles, so you could visit your local Audi store a bit more frequently than usual.

Cost

A luxury full-size SUV’s average yearly repair and maintenance cost is $1,127, whereas the average for all car models is $652. The average annual cost for repairs and maintenance on an Audi Q7 is $1,185.

the typical annual sum for unplanned maintenance and repairs for all model years of a car. A vehicle’s greater average cost alone does not imply that it is less dependable. For instance, your car’s parts and labor may be pricey, especially if it’s a European luxury model, but if there are few serious problems and frequent service visits on average each year, that’s a sign of a dependable vehicle.

The typical annual frequency at which a vehicle is taken in for unplanned maintenance and repairs. This metric is produced by monitoring millions of distinctive automobiles over a number of years to ascertain the typical yearly visits for each make and model. Controls were included to prevent small, routine shop visits, such those for oil changes.

The severity element of dependability calculates the likelihood that a repair will cause a significant problem. The cost of a repair is assessed to be excessively expensive given the unscheduled nature of the repair if it is three times the average annual repair cost for all models. Due to their more expensive labor and component expenses, premium and luxury brands have a higher barrier.

Frequency

Audi Q7 owners must take their cars in for unplanned repairs on average 0.9 times a year, as opposed to 0.7 times on average for luxury full-size SUVs and 0.4 times on average for all vehicle models.

Severity

The Audi Q7 has a 13 percent chance of having a significant or serious repair issue, compared to a luxury full-size SUV average of 19 percent and a nationwide average of 12 percent.

Which German automobiles are produced in America?

Nearly 50,000 Americans are employed by BMW (BMWYY), Volkswagen (VLKAF), and Mercedes, which is owned by Daimler (DDAIF), who all have significant production facilities here.

Spartanburg, South Carolina, is home to the world’s biggest BMW assembly facility. With almost 400,000 automobiles produced last year, 70% of which were exported, it set a new production record.

In Tennessee’s Chattanooga, where Volkswagen has a sizable manufacturing, 112,000 automobiles were produced in 2017. Moreover, Mercedes manufactures 300,000 vehicles and SUVs in Tuscaloosa County, Alabama, each year.

It’s a thriving industry: According to the German manufacturers association, the overall number of automobiles produced by German automakers in the United States has climbed by 180,000 since 2013 to 804,000. Asia and Europe are among the markets where half are exported.

A minimal 2.5 percent duty is applied to auto shipments coming from Europe to the US. While cars made in the United States are subject to a 10% duty when they are sold to the European Union.

During recent negotiations with the United States over steel and aluminum tariffs, Europe claims it was willing to reduce its auto levies. According to Europe, the Trump administration left.

If German products were subject to higher tariffs, German automakers would probably reduce their investment in the US. And it is nearly probable that the European Union would react by raising tariffs on American automobiles.

For the industry as a whole, which depends on parts supply networks that traverse many national boundaries, new trade obstacles would spell big issues.
